I owned this skimmer for a year. Never had a restart problem. Great bubble density and it is easy to maintain. I really like having a gate valve too. Noise level was reasonable for a skimmer that size... don't let anyone tell you it is silent!

In terms of build quality (e.g. acrylic thickness) I would give it a 7/10. I now use a Vertex IN skimmer and despite being the same price, it is made of far higher quality materials.

I still think it is one of the best value skimmers available.

I own the SWC180 and am very happy with it. Yes, pump is different, but otherwise it is identical in design, just bigger. Removes tons of crap, easy to clean. I would suggest instead of turning it off every time you want to empty the cup, just dial it down, empty and then turn the flow back up to your desired level.
